    Interesting that near the end Lola makes a reference to re-shooting part of "Red Dust" because of the Hays Office. Jean in real life appeared in a movie called "Red Dust". What might be called self-reference here reminds me of the scene in "The Misfits" in which Marilyn Monroe stands next to girlie pictures pinned to a door and says something like, "Gay put them up for a joke". Marilyn Monroe was standing next to pictures of herself from earlier in her career, including one with the billowing skirt in "The Seven Year Itch".
